Development of pixel sensors with 25×500μm2 pitch for the ATLAS HL-LHC upgrade

Upgrade of the ATLAS tracker detector for high-luminosity LHC conditions requires novel approaches to the pixel sensor design. Tests of different pitch layouts represent significant part of the ATLAS upgrade program. Better momentum resolution and multiple track reconstruction in the r–ϕ plane could be achieved with finer ϕ-segmentation. Changing the pitch from 50×250μm2 to 25×500μm2 in the outer pixel modules would improve the tracking performance of the upgraded ATLAS detector. The pixel sensors with 25×500μm2 readout by FE-I4 chips have been designed at the University of Liverpool. The sensors were measured in the laboratory and test-beam. Results of these tests will be presented together with geometry characteristics of other novel pixel layouts, compatible with the FE-I4 floor-plan, which have been designed and produced.
